Replace +o pipefail with -o pipefail to catch pipeline failures.
The +o pipefail syntax disables pipefail, masking failures in command pipelines. This creates a real issue: at line 58, get_latest_version() uses echo "$response" | grep -m 1 tag_name | cut -d'"' -f4 without validating the result. If the API response is empty or malformed, grep fails but the pipeline returns 0 (from cut), resulting in an empty version being written to version.yaml.
Change line 4 to set -e -o pipefail to properly catch pipeline errors, then add explicit validation checks in get_latest_version() for empty results before using the version.

…cted IMessageContext Completes the Wolverine 6 outbox-atomicity fix across all services. The constructor-injected IEventPublisher (over IMessageBus) is NOT enlisted in the handler's outbox transaction under 6.x — a publish through it fires inline, before SaveChanges commits, silently defeating the transactional outbox. Proven with a rollback test (force the commit to fail; assert no event dispatched): OrderService's external OrderPlacedEvent survived a rolled-back commit — non-atomic. Fix: publish through the IMessageContext Wolverine injects as a HandleAsync method parameter (the only enlisted context). Applied to every write-then-publish handler: - OrderService PlaceOrderHandler → OrderPlacedEvent - ShippingService CreateShipmentHandler → ShipmentDispatchedEvent - PaymentService Gateway (PaymentProcessingRequestedHandler) → PaymentCompleted/FailedEvent Dead-code removal: the IEventPublisher shim is now unused by OrderService and ShippingService handlers (only consumers) → deleted port + impl + registration in both. Retained in PaymentService for two non-write-then-publish paths: the Acceptor's terminal-event REPUBLISH (already-committed payment, no entity write → inline send is correct) and the PaymentRecoveryJob. Test: new ThrowingSaveChangesInterceptor + OrderSagaTests.PlaceOrder_does_not_dispatch_ OrderPlacedEvent_when_the_commit_rolls_back (RED before fix, GREEN after; first assertion guards that the interceptor actually fired, so no false pass). Docs: full war story in docs/war-story-wolverine6-outbox-atomicity.md; project-decisions.md §13 updated (caveat → proven+fixed). Still open (tracked): PaymentRecoveryJob non-handler enlistment needs IDbContextOutbox + its own rollback test. Tests: build clean (0 warnings); 116 unit/arch + 39 integration green. …ses the non-handler case) The recovery sweeper marks timed-out payments Failed and publishes PaymentFailedEvent outside the Wolverine handler pipeline, inside an explicit BeginTransactionAsync. Under 6.x the constructor-injected IEventPublisher (IMessageBus) isn't enlisted in that transaction, so the event published INLINE — a rolled-back recovery commit still dispatched PaymentFailedEvent (a "payment failed" event for a payment whose Failed state never persisted). Same root cause as the handlers, different fix (no method-injected context available in a BackgroundService). Fix: Wolverine's non-handler outbox API — enroll the DbContext in an IDbContextOutbox, publish through it, then SaveChangesAndFlushMessagesAsync() (stages envelope + saves entity + commits, atomically). Replaces the manual BeginTransaction → Publish → SaveChanges → Commit. IDbContextOutbox resolves from the existing AddDbContext + UseEntityFrameworkCoreTransactions() registration — no wiring change. Proven by the "outbox-in-non-handler" rollback test CLAUDE.md requires (and which didn't exist): PaymentRecoveryAtomicityTests.RecoverySweep_does_not_dispatch_PaymentFailedEvent_when_the_commit_rolls_back + ThrowOnPaymentUpdateInterceptor — RED before, GREEN after (first assertion guards the interceptor fired). InternalsVisibleTo added for the integration project to drive internal SweepAsync. IEventPublisher is retained in PaymentService only for the Acceptor's terminal-event republish (an already-committed payment, no entity write → inline send is correct).
